Recovery Connection – Dedham: Outpatient Substance Use Treatment

Located at 259 Washington Street in Dedham, Massachusetts, Recovery Connection – Dedham provides accredited, specialized outpatient treatment for substance use disorders. This facility focuses on helping adults and young adults (18+ years of age) navigate the complexities of addiction and achieve lasting recovery. They are committed to meeting high standards of care, holding accreditations like those from the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ities (CARF).

Comprehensive Outpatient Services

Recovery Connection – Dedham offers a structured outpatient treatment environment. This level of care is ideal for individuals who require professional support and clinical interventions but are able to live at home and maintain daily responsibilities like work or school. The facility’s services are designed to address both the physical and psychological aspects of substance use.

Specialized Treatment for Opioid Use Disorders

A core component of their program is the treatment of opioid use disorders, including addiction to heroin, fentanyl, and prescription painkillers. Recovery Connection Dedham utilizes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T) as part of their comprehensive approach. This often includes the use of medications such as buprenorphine and naltrexone during detox and ongoing treatment, providing patients with critical support to manage withdrawal and cravings.

Integrated Counseling and Therapy

Recognizing that addiction frequently co-occurs with mental health conditions, Recovery Connection Dedham incorporates therapeutic modalities to address these issues simultaneously. Counseling is central to their treatment philosophy, helping individuals understand the root causes of their substance use and develop effective coping mechanisms for long-term sobriety. Treatment includes both:

  • Individual Counseling: Personalized sessions focused on specific challenges and goals.
  • Group Counseling: Peer support and therapeutic interaction in a safe setting.

The facility also performs screenings for mental disorders and tobacco use as part of their thorough assessment process, ensuring a holistic view of the patient’s health and needs.

Type of Care
Substance use treatment
Treatment for co-occurring substance use plus either serious mental health illness in adults/serious emotional disturbance in children
Service Setting
Outpatient, Regular outpatient treatment
Opioid Medications used in Treatment
Buprenorphine used in Treatment, Naltrexone used in Treatment
Type of Alcohol Use Disorder Treatment
This facility administers/prescribes medication for alcohol use disorder
Source of Medications Used for Alcohol Use Disorder Treatment
In-network prescribing entity
Type of Opioid Treatment
Buprenorphine maintenance
Prescribes buprenorphine
Prescribes naltrexone
Pharmacotherapies
Buprenorphine with naloxone
Buprenorphine without naloxone
Buprenorphine (extended-release, injectable)
Naltrexone (oral)
Naltrexone (extended-release, injectable)
Clonidine
Medication for mental disorders
Treatment Approaches
Cognitive behavioral therapy
Contingency management/motivational incentives
Substance use disorder counseling
Telemedicine/telehealth therapy
Facility Operation
Private for-profit organization
License/Certification/Accreditation
State substance use treatment agency
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ities (CARF)
